
源代码分析(原创)
lurker0ster
对操作系统,驱动,虚拟化很有兴趣,也有一些研究。愿广交天下同好。
如有问题要探讨,欢迎来信联系lurker0ster@gmail.com.
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Addr2Line 源代码分析
<v:shapetype id="_x0000_t75" coordsize="21600,21600"o:spt="75" o:preferrelative="t" path="m@4@5l@4@11@9@11@9@5xe" filled="f"stroked="f"><v:shape id="_x0000_i102原创 2007-04-08 10:40:00 · 2882 阅读 · 3 评论 -
gcc研究笔记(二)cp和cpplib的接口
原文地址如下:http://dev.youkuaiyun.com/author/Goncely/3f9153f3078341109f7412d8f621e996.html1 调用接口cp_lexer_get_preprocessor_token: // in cp/ parser.c,C++分析器=> c_lex_with_flags=> 标记C++关键字c_lex_with_fl转载 2007-04-12 22:31:00 · 3984 阅读 · 0 评论 -
GDB/Insight LibGui库源代码解读
Libgui目录下包含了insight IDE的实现.(正式实现在gdb/gdbtk/generic目录下)因为Insight是用tcl tk实现的GDB前端,所以这个目录下主要是C和TCL的混合代码.最后代码编译之后产生Libgui.a库文件.几个文件说明Tclmain.c IDE的入口,包含了初始化paths.c 用于寻找IDE以及TCL库路径tclcursor.c 计算光标大小tclgetd原创 2007-04-22 10:44:00 · 1605 阅读 · 0 评论 -
x86下模拟PPC指令方法
x86下模拟PPC指令方法PowerPC的指令根据其指令的比特布局,有以下几种form (ppc手册的附录里面有详细的论述)ABD_SImmD_UImmD_Shift16IMXXFXXOXLXFLForm的不同主要在于操作符数目以及含义的不同.根据form可以产生正确的PPC指令PearPC中的指令定义如下:#define PPC_OPC_TEMPL_A(opc原创 2007-05-07 18:17:00 · 1664 阅读 · 0 评论 -
Dynamips的PCI模拟
/**//* PCI device */struct pci_device ...{char *name;u_int vendor_id,product_id;int device,function,irq;void *priv_data;/**//* Parent bus */struct pci_bus *pci_bus;pci_init_t init;pci_reg_read_t rea原创 2007-05-07 18:54:00 · 1273 阅读 · 0 评论